Three Congress leaders were ordered today to delete, within 24 hours, their tweets, videos and retweets accusing Union Minister Smriti Irani's daughter of running an illegal bar in Goa. Jairam Ramesh, Pawan Khera and Netta D'souza were also ordered to appear in court on August 18 in a ₹ 2-crore defamation suit filed by Smriti Irani.
